Output 707813bda82522d05ca35a16cc05117f0b0cc7a8f4ab89b97fa8a52823109c4e: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 958e9c7e36b6c6f92588353a42282cebc4fe83db OP_EQUAL
address
3FKoSw6A2UAK9jS3mHbETwhFNFhqaLMLPt
transaction
707813bda82522d05ca35a16cc05117f0b0cc7a8f4ab89b97fa8a52823109c4e
confirmations
164831
spent
true